Surname 'Fahd' - An In-depth Exploration

The surname 'Fahd' is a common surname found in various countries around the world, although it is most prevalent in Iraq (incidence: 42,281), followed by Syria (incidence: 20,739) and Egypt (incidence: 18,457). It is interesting to note that the surname is also present in countries such as Saudi Arabia, Lebanon, Morocco, Kuwait, and Palestine, among others. This global distribution of the surname indicates its widespread use and historical significance.

Origin and Meaning

The surname 'Fahd' has its origins in Arabic, where it is derived from the Arabic word 'fahd', which means 'Panther'. The surname is believed to have originated from a personal name or a tribal name, signifying strength, agility, and courage. In Arabic culture, the panther is often associated with bravery and nobility, which could explain the popularity of the surname.

Countries with more Fahd in the world

  1. Iraq Iraq (42281)
  2. Syria Syria (20739)
  3. Egypt Egypt (18457)
  4. Saudi Arabia Saudi Arabia (4611)
  5. Lebanon Lebanon (4047)
  6. Morocco Morocco (2317)
  7. Kuwait Kuwait (781)
  8. Palestinian Territory Palestinian Territory (430)
  9. Jordan Jordan (347)
  10. Yemen Yemen (336)
  11. United Arab Emirates United Arab Emirates (323)
  12. Iran Iran (222)
  13. United States United States (116)
  14. Pakistan Pakistan (86)
  15. France France (64)
  16. Brazil Brazil (63)
  17. Australia Australia (62)
  18. Canada Canada (40)
  19. India India (34)
  20. Indonesia Indonesia (31)
  21. Qatar Qatar (28)
